WebFeb 9, 2016 · More than half of the participants (69.0 %) declared to take daily Cyproheptadine. Half of the study participants (50.0 %) used Cyproheptadine for more than a year and also declared to combine it with Dexamethasone (87.6 %). WebFeb 16, 2024 · Cyproheptadine is a histamine-1 receptor antagonist with nonspecific 5-HT1A and 5-HT2A antagonistic properties . It also has weak anticholinergic activity. Cyproheptadine is available in 4 mg tablets or 2 mg/5 mL syrup .
